In September 2013, Fascia's opened in their current facility to offer a unique Chocolate Experience and Tour where participants learn about chocolate in a fun and informative way. They also produce authentic Italian Gelato on site and house Lynne's Chocolate Cakery. Connecticut Magazine's "Best Chocolates" of 2012, Fascia's produces over 100 varieties of chocolates, fudge, peanut brittle, molded novelties, and much more, and chocolate lovers will be sure to find something that they will call their favorite. A half a century later, the entire Fascia family still makes all products in-house and in small batches to ensure the highest quality and freshness possible. With three young daughters helping out, Fascia’s Chocolates became the family’s full-time passion and eventually moved the business out of their home.
